The Liberals are set to face a third Conservative non-confidence vote in the House of Commons on Monday, but the government is likely to survive with the support of the NDP.

Members of Parliament are supposed to vote on a motion that quotes NDP Leader Jagmeet Singh’s criticism of the Liberals and asks the House to agree with Singh and vote to bring down the government.
